-
压测一上量接口全超时:C# async/await 死锁与线程池饥饿
一次本该平平无奇的上线前压测,把并发拉到几百之后整个服务就像被掐住了脖子:响应时间从几十毫秒飙到十几秒,最后大面积超时——可机器的 CPU 占用还不到 20%,内存也宽裕得很。这种"不忙却瘫"的景象比 CPU 打满还让人发毛。排查一圈数据库和下游都没问题,直到拉出线程池指标才发现真相:工作线程被一口气全占满,而它们没一个在干活,全都阻塞在一个 await 上睡觉等结果。凶手是一…- 0
- 0
await
幸运之星正在降临...
点击领取今天的签到奖励!
恭喜!您今天获得了{{mission.data.mission.credit}}积分
我的优惠劵
-
¥优惠劵使用时效:无法使用使用时效:
之前
使用时效:永久有效优惠劵ID:×
没有优惠劵可用!

